Paddy's Irish Bar in Pas de la Casa, Andorra, is a vibrant haven for both locals and visitors seeking a genuine Irish pub experience. Known for its warm atmosphere and friendly staff, it’s a popular spot for après-ski relaxation. With a solid 4.4 Google rating and a 4.5 on TripAdvisor, the bar is a lively hub featuring plenty of TVs for sports enthusiasts and live music that keeps the energy high. Reviewers rave about the quality of the Guinness, claiming it’s the best in the country, while the diverse menu caters to families and friends alike. The sense of community here is palpable, making it a perfect place to unwind after a day on the slopes.

Two great evenings spent here on a recent ski trip. Staff very friendly and helpful. Was busy, so atmosphere was great but always got served at the bar promptly. Plenty of TVs showing most live sports. Thanks for a memorable 6 Nations Super Saturday! Even a decent cooked breakfast served up after 0900! Thanks Gary and staff!

Good bar and great vibes. Has entertainment most nights and the food is very reasonable. Pool table upstairs too with all sport on the TVs. Does get busy after 6pm but really good vibe.
